Score 87-90/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ous, Jan 2013
Good bright medium red. Slightly reduced aromas of black cherry and earth. Juicy and firm on the palate, with a faint youthful toughness to the flavors of black cherry, purple berries, violet and licorice. Finishes with a solid spine of acids and tannins.

Score 17/20 · Drink 2015-2024, Jancis Robinson MW, Nov 2012
Pale to mid crimson. Firm autumnal notes on the nose. Rather alluring. Already quite subtle and certainly low key. Quite a contrast to the bumptious all-out fruitiness of Jean Chauvenet just tasted! Sweet but fresh. (JR)
About the producer

Joseph Drouhin
Joseph Drouhin is one of the largest and most famous producers in Burgundy, making both domaine and négociant wines. It remains family-owned and run, now in the hands of the fourth generation.
